## Validator Stalls

If the Podloom feed validator hangs on your plugin's output, check three things: enclosure URLs resolve within 5s, episode GUIDs are unique, and XML namespaces match the v3 spec. Kill stuck runs with the dashboard's abort button — never restart the worker pool yourself. Plugins failing validation three times in a row are auto-suspended. Retest after fixes; suspension lifts automatically. Escalation steps, quota limits, and the plugin certification flow are documented on the internal page below.

operations page: https://confluence.lumicsys.internal/projects/display/projects/display

Subject: Handover — Tallowbrook image slimming rollout

Hi Renna,

Handing over the Tallowbrook slimming work. The multi-stage builds cut the base image by 60%, but the scratch-based variants break the health-check shim, so hold those until the shim is statically linked. Weekly size reports go to the platform channel. Before cutting the next release, re-sign the slim manifests with the key below.

deploy key for kagup-bawig: bky9_ZMq28eTw9

Subject: Report builder sort stability — read before your first shift

Welcome aboard. One recurring page topic: the Quillbench report builder's sort is not stable across re-renders, so rows with equal keys can reorder and customers file "data changed" tickets. It's cosmetic, not data loss. Standard response: confirm totals match, cite the known-issue note, and tag the ticket `sort-stability`. A fix is scheduled next sprint. The full triage playbook is here.

dashboard of yagep-tajop = https://jira.tolvaqsys.internal/browse/pages/pages/browse

# Break-Glass Access — InvoForge Renderer

Plugin authors normally interact with the InvoForge PDF renderer through the sandboxed plugin API only. Break-glass access exists solely for incidents where a malformed plugin corrupts the render queue and the sandbox cannot be reached. Request approval from the on-call steward first; all break-glass sessions are logged and reviewed within 24 hours. Once approval is granted, unlock the emergency console using the recovery passphrase that appears immediately below.

recovery phrase for yawif-hahif: druys-kelius-ralax-raliel